HHS widens O-Care penalty exemptions | TheHill:
"People who obtained health plans off the marketplaces after March 31 will not automatically face a penalty under the individual mandate, the Obama administration said Friday.
.....The move essentially nullifies the month of April for the purposes of enforcing the mandate.
Previously, people with a three-month gap in coverage in 2014 would have faced a penalty of $95 or 1 percent of annual household income.
This meant that almost everyone needed to have health insurance by March 31.
But the administration changed this deadline to May 1 for many people who struggled to enroll on the marketplaces."

The Surprising Possibility We Uncovered About the Next Company That Could Head Healthcare.Gov | TheBlaze.com:
"The next company to run the Obamacare exchanges could be small enough to escape the law’s employer mandate to provide health insurance to employees. That’s because the Obama administration is giving priority to small business or companies operating in underprivileged areas to be the next firm running the healthcare.gov website.
Any business with fewer than 50 employees is exempt from the mandate to provide insurance to employees under the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act, better known as Obamacare. The mandate has been delayed three times, and is set to go into effect next year."

History for May 3 - On-This-Day.com:
Happy Birthday! Dulé Hill, Engelbert Humperdinck, Frankie Valli
1802 - Washington, DC, was incorporated as a city.
1921 - West Virginia imposed the first state sales tax.
1971 - National Public Radio broadcast for the first time.
1986 - In NASA's first post-Challenger launch, an unmanned Delta rocket lost power in its main engine shortly after liftoff. Safety officers destroyed it by remote control.
1988 - The White House acknowledged that first lady Nancy Reagan had used astrological advice to help schedule her husband's activities.
1992 - Five days of rioting and looting ended in Los Angeles, CA. The riots, that killed 53 people, began after the acquittal of police officers in the beating of Rodney King.
2000 - The trial of two Libyans accused of killing 270 people in the bombing of Pan Am flight 103 (over Lockerbie) opened.
2006 - In Alexandria, VA, Al-Quaida conspirator Zacarias Moussaoui was given a sentence of life in prison for his role in the terrorist attack on the U.S. on September 11, 2001.

Roseville Business Owner Sues City After Arrest For Allowing Customers To Dance « CBS Sacramento:ROSEVILLE (CBS13) — A Roseville business owner is suing the city for false arrest in a battle over the city’s dance permit ordinance.
Roseville Station owner Len Travis was jailed in 2012 for a misdemeanor violation of Roseville’s city dance permit ordinance, all because he allowed his customers to dance.
......But now Travis is suing the city for false arrest.

0.8% of Workers Are Over 29 and Earn Minimum Wage or Less | CNS News:
A majority of the Americans who worked for the minimum wage or less in 2013 were 24 years old or younger, according to data released by the Bureau of Labor Statistics, and only 0.8 percent of American workers were 29 or older and worked for the minimum wage or less.
A supermajority of 67.5 percent who earned the minimum wage or less in 2013, according to BLS, worked in what the government calls the “Leisure and Hospitality” industry.
This includes restaurants, bars, hotels, theatres, amusement parks and other facilities catering to people pursuing recreational activities.

'Happy Birthday, Amtrak! Here Are Your Presents. Love, The Taxpayers.':
Amtrak, the federally subsidized passenger rail service, made headlines in recent months after an Inspector General report said it offered $428,000 worth of free wine, cheese, and champagne on several of its long-distance routes in 2012. Those freebies were only part of Amtrak’s total food and beverage service losses of $72 million that year. Amtrak has made improvements—losses were $105 million in 2006—but it’s hard to imagine a private company surviving six plus years losing that kind of cash on just its food service.That’s where Amtrak’s federal operating subsidies come into play.Taxpayers forked over $470 million to subsidize Amtrak’s operations (they also sent $920 million in capital subsidies).

Bird conservation group to challenge rule allowing wind farms to kill eagles:
The American Bird Conservancy has announced its intention to file suit against the Department of Interior for promulgating a regulation that authorizes the granting of 30-year permits for the taking of eagles by wind farms and electricity transmission projects.
Here is ABC’s release and notice of intent to sue.
Under federal law, it is illegal to “take” protected species unless one obtains an “incidental take permit” from the federal government. The Interior Department rule, finalized in December, extends the maximum time period for which such permits can be granted from 5 to 30 years. ABC calls the regulation the “FWS 30-year Eagle Kill Rule.”

Veterans Affairs officials purged 1.5 million unfinished medical orders | WashingtonExaminer.com:
"More than 1.5 million medical orders were canceled by the Department of Veterans Affairs without any guarantee the patients received the treatment or tests they needed, the Washington Examiner has found.
Since May 2013, veterans' medical centers nationwide have been under pressure to clear out 2 million backlogged orders for patient care or services.
They were given wide latitude to cancel unfilled appointments more than 90 days old.
By April 2014, the backlog of what the agency calls “unresolved consults” was down to about 450,000.
What happened to other 1.5 million appointments is something that no one, including top officials at the veterans’ agency, can answer."
